Restoration Team Ltd provides specialist paint, render and pebbledash removal for traditional buildings where modern coatings may be trapping moisture, hiding defects or damaging original brickwork and stonework.

Many period properties have been covered with cement render, dense paint systems, textured coatings or pebbledash. These materials can change the appearance of the building and, in some cases, prevent the original masonry from breathing properly.

Our approach is careful and practical. We assess the coating, substrate, access, condition of the brick or stone, and the required final finish before recommending the most suitable removal method.

Removing paint, render or pebbledash can reveal the original character of a building, but it must be carried out carefully. Dense coatings can hide defective brickwork, cracked masonry, failed pointing, damp staining, damaged stone details and previous cement repairs.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can paint be removed from old brickwork?

Yes, in many cases paint can be removed from brickwork, but the correct method depends on the coating type, brick condition and required final finish. A sample panel is often recommended.

Can cement render be removed from a period property?

Yes, cement render can often be removed from period properties, but care is required because the brickwork or stonework underneath may need repair once exposed.

Can pebbledash be removed?

Pebbledash can often be removed, but the suitability depends on how it was applied, the condition of the wall underneath and the level of damage caused by the coating.

What happens after the coating is removed?

After removal, the masonry may require brick replacement, lime repointing, stone repairs, cleaning, patch repairs or other conservation-led restoration works.

Do you provide sample panels?

Yes. Sample panels can help confirm the removal method, likely finish and condition of the original building fabric before wider works proceed.
